Rollout of the Marrowgate consent banner proceeds in three rings: internal, the Veldhaven beta cohort, then all regions. Before approving the merge, confirm the banner config flag defaults to off and that declining consent blocks all non-essential trackers — verified by the Pinchbeck audit suite in CI. If the suite passes, tag the release and note the ring schedule in the changelog. The approved build is identified by the token that appears below.

build token for bageg-yahof: htk3_673

Build provenance — Tollgate billing worker, blue-green deploys. Each color gets its own artifact; never promote by retagging. Green builds from the release branch, blue stays on the last verified artifact until cutover. Provenance attestation is generated at build time and checked by the deploy gate. If the gate rejects, rebuild — do not override. Current green artifact is recorded under the token below.

session token of yajep-hahaf = htk31_bdf9e6857d57a699ce425c2d94acb7d

Subject: Memtrace cut-over complete

Team,

Cut-over to Memtrace v2 for GPU memory profiling finished last night. Old v1 agents are disabled; any tickets referencing v1 dashboards should be closed as resolved-by-migration. Sampling overhead is now under 2% and allocation traces include kernel names. Known gap: profiles older than 30 days were not migrated. Point customers at the v2 docs for setup questions. For reference when troubleshooting, the agent now runs with the following configuration.

settings of bagaf-bawip:
[aldax]
port = 5000
region = south-4
host = aldax.brasklabs.corp
team = brivan
timeout_ms = 2000
retries = 2

☐ Before rotating the Tocksweep scheduler keys, confirm the cron drift investigation is closed: support should verify that no jobs on the Hallin cluster are still firing more than 90 seconds late, and that the clock-sync fix has been deployed to every worker. Attach the final drift report to the ceremony record. When both checks pass, unseal the rotation workstation using the recovery passphrase noted immediately below this item.

recovery phrase for kagep-kadug: praox-wenael